Zhang N, Liu YJ, Yang C, Zeng P, Gong T, Tao L, Zheng Y, Dong SH. Comparison of smokers' mortality with non-smokers following out-of-hospital cardiac arrests: a systematic review and meta-analysis. JOURNAL OF HEALTH, POPULATION, AND NUTRITION 2024; 43:57. [PMID: 38671493 PMCID: PMC11055319 DOI: 10.1186/s41043-024-00510-w]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 08/14/2023] [Accepted: 01/22/2024] [Indexed: 04/28/2024]
Abstract
OBJECTIVE Although some studies have linked smoking to mortality after out-of-hospital cardiac arrests (OHCAs), data regarding smoking and mortality after OHCAs have not yet been discussed in a meta-analysis. Thus, this study conducted this systematic review to clarify the association. METHODS The study searched Medline-PubMed, Web of Science, Embase and Cochrane libraries between January 1972 and July 2022 for studies that evaluated the association between smoking and mortality after OHCAs. Studies that reportedly showed relative risk estimates with 95% confidence intervals (CIs) were included. RESULTS Incorporating a collective of five studies comprising 2477 participants, the analysis revealed a lower mortality risk among smokers in the aftermath of OHCAs compared with non-smokers (odds ratio: 0.77; 95% CI 0.61-0.96; P < 0.05). Egger's test showed no publication bias in the relationship between smoking and mortality after OHCAs. CONCLUSIONS After experiencing OHCAs, smokers had lower mortality than non-smokers. However, due to the lack of data, this 'smoker's paradox' still needs other covariate effects and further studies to be considered valid.

Lakbar I, Ippolito M, Nassiri A, Delamarre L, Tadger P, Leone M, Einav S. Sex and out-of-hospital cardiac arrest survival: a systematic review. Ann Intensive Care 2022; 12:114. [PMID: 36534195 PMCID: PMC9763524 DOI: 10.1186/s13613-022-01091-9] [Citation(s) in RCA: 11] [Impact Index Per Article: 5.5]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/09/2022] [Accepted: 12/05/2022] [Indexed: 12/23/2022] Open
Abstract
BACKGROUND The literature is unresolved on whether female receive advanced cardiac life support less than do male and on whether female have a survival advantage over male after cardiopulmonary resuscitation. METHODS We systematically searched PubMed, Embase and Web of Science databases (from inception to 23-April-2022) for papers reporting outcomes in adult male and female after out-of-hospital cardiac arrest. The main study outcome was the rate of adjusted survival to hospital discharge or 30 days. Secondary outcomes included unadjusted survival to hospital discharge and favourable neurological outcome. RESULTS A total of 28 studies were included, involving 1,931,123 patients. Female were older than male, their cardiac arrests were less likely to be witnessed and less likely to present with a shockable rhythm. Unadjusted analysis showed that females had a lower likelihood of survival than males (OR 0.68 [0.62-0.74], I2 = 97%). After adjustment, no significant difference was identified between male and female in survival at hospital discharge/30 days (OR 1.01 [0.93-1.11], I2 = 87%). Data showed that male had a significantly higher likelihood of favorable neurological outcome in unadjusted analysis but this trend disappeared after adjustment. Both the primary outcome (adjusted for several variables) and the secondary outcomes were associated with substantial heterogeneity. The variables examined using meta-regression, subgroup and sensitivity analyses (i.e., study type, location, years, population, quality of adjustment, risk of bias) did not reduce heterogeneity. CONCLUSIONS The adjusted rate of survival to hospital discharge/30 days was similar for male and female despite an initial seeming survival advantage for male. The validity of this finding is limited by substantial heterogeneity despite in-depth investigation of its causes, which raises concerns regarding latent inequalities in some reports nonetheless. Further study on this topic may require inclusion of factors not reported in the Utstein template and in-depth analysis of decision-making processes.

Malik A, Gewarges M, Pezzutti O, Allan KS, Samman A, Akioyamen LE, Ruiz M, Brijmohan A, Basuita M, Tanaka D, Scales D, Luk A, Lawler P, Kalra S, Dorian P. Association between sex and survival after non-traumatic out of hospital cardiac arrest: A systematic review and meta-analysis. Resuscitation 2022; 179:172-182. [PMID: 35728744 DOI: 10.1016/j.resuscitation.2022.06.011]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/25/2022] [Revised: 06/09/2022] [Accepted: 06/13/2022] [Indexed: 01/03/2023]
Abstract
BACKGROUND Existing studies have shown conflicting results regarding the relationship of sex with survival after out of hospital cardiac arrest (OHCA). This systematic review evaluates the association of female sex with survival to discharge and survival to 30 days after non-traumatic OHCA. METHODS We searched Medline, Embase, CINAHL, Web of Science, Cochrane Central Register of Controlled Trials, and Cochrane Database of Systematic Reviews from inception through June 2021 for studies evaluating female sex as a predictor of survival in adult patients with non-traumatic cardiac arrest. Random-effects inverse variance meta-analyses were performed to calculate pooled odds ratios (ORs) with 95% confidence intervals (CI). The GRADE approach was used to assess evidence quality. RESULTS Thirty studies including 1,068,788 patients had female proportion of 41%. There was no association for female sex with survival to discharge (OR 1.03, 95% CI 0.95-1.12; I2=89%). Subgroup analysis of low risk of bias studies demonstrated increased survival to discharge for female sex (OR 1.20, 95% CI 1.18-1.23; I2=0%) and with high certainty, the absolute increase in survival was 2.2% (95% CI 0.1%-3.6%). Female sex was not associated with survival to 30 days post-OHCA (OR 1.02, 95% CI 0.92-1.14; I2=79%). CONCLUSIONS In adult patients experiencing OHCA, with high certainty in the evidence from studies with low risk of bias, female sex had a small absolute difference for the outcome survival to discharge and no difference in survival at 30 days. Future models that aim to stratify risk of survival post-OHCA should focus on sex-specific factors as opposed to sex as an isolated prognostic factor.

Chen L, Zheng H, Chen L, Wu S, Wang S. National Early Warning Score in Predicting Severe Adverse Outcomes of Emergency Medicine Patients: A Retrospective Cohort Study. J Multidiscip Healthc 2021; 14:2067-2078. [PMID: 34385819 PMCID: PMC8354023 DOI: 10.2147/jmdh.s324068] [Citation(s) in RCA: 7]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/09/2021] [Accepted: 07/21/2021] [Indexed: 12/28/2022] Open
Abstract
Background For emergency triage, it is very important to identify patient severity according to their vital signs and chief complaint. Several studies have examined the predictive value of the National Early Warning Score (NEWS) for specific emergency patients and have shown it to be effective. However, few have studied the utility of NEWS in emergency triage for general emergency medicine patients. The aim of this research was to investigate the performance of NEWS in emergency triage with regard to predicting adverse outcomes. Methods This was a retrospective cohort study carried out at a tertiary care center hospital in Jinhua, China. A total of 62,403 patients attending the emergency department (ED) from January to December 2018 were included. The NEWS, Modified Early Warning Score (MEWS), and quick Sepsis Related Organ Failure Assessment (qSOFA) score were obtained from emergency triage. Multivariate logistic regression analysis was performed to evaluate the associations between the NEWS, MEWS, and qSOFA, as well as those between other parameters with ED mortality. The predictive performances for emergency observation, death, and intensive care unit (ICU) admission of NEWS, MEWS and qSOFA were compared to the area under the receiver operating characteristic curve (AUROC). Results Of the total participants, 6502 were placed under emergency observation, 106 died in the ED, 638 were admitted to the ICU, and 324 died in-hospital. The NEWS, qSOFA, age, and gender were significantly associated with ED mortality. NEWS was significantly better at discriminating all outcomes, and the area under the curve and 95% confidence intervals for ED mortality, observation in ED, composite of ED mortality and ICU admission, and in-hospital mortality were 0.862 (0.859-0.865), 0.691 (0.687-0.695), 0.859 (0.856-0.861), and 0.805 (0.802-0.808), respectively. Conclusion NEWS shows good performance in discriminating critical emergency patients in ED triage for emergency medicine patients.

Feng D, Li C, Yang X, Wang L. Gender differences and survival after an out-of-hospital cardiac arrest: a systematic review and meta-analysis. Intern Emerg Med 2021; 16:765-775. [PMID: 33174152 DOI: 10.1007/s11739-020-02552-4] [Citation(s) in RCA: 19] [Impact Index Per Article: 6.3]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/18/2020] [Accepted: 10/23/2020] [Indexed: 11/26/2022]
Abstract
Patients who experience out-of-hospital cardiac arrest (OHCA) have unacceptably high mortality rates. It remains unclear whether gender has an association with survival in this regard. Hence, we aimed to investigate the association between gender and survival by conducting a systematic review and meta-analysis. The databases of PubMed, Embase, and Cochrane Database of Systematic Reviews were searched from inception to 17 March, 2020. Studies assessing the association between gender and survival to discharge or 30-day survival after OHCA were included. Two reviewers independently assessed the eligibility of the identified studies. The random-effects model was used to pool data, and the outcome was reported as odds ratios (ORs) and 95% confidence intervals, as the relative measure of association. Twenty-three eligible studies enrolling 897,805 patients were included in this systematic review. Overall, women were older and less likely to experience arrest in public places. When arrest occurred, women had less initial shockable rhythm, were less likely to be witnessed by bystanders, and were less likely provided with CPR compared with men. After admission, women underwent less coronary angiography, percutaneous coronary angiography, and targeted temperature management therapy. Eleven studies with ORs were pooled, showing a significant survival benefit in women (OR = 1.08, p < 0.05, I2 = 52.3%). In the subgroup analysis, both premenopausal women (< 50 years) (OR = 1.42, p < 0.001, I2 = 0%) and postmenopausal women (≥ 50 years) (OR = 1.07, p < 0.05, I2 = 16.4%) had higher odds of survival compared with age-matched men. Despite the unfavorable factors, the pooled results showed a significant survival benefit in women after OHCA, especially in premenopausal women.

Arunachalam K, Zhang Z, Chu A, Maan A. Impact of Racial and Gender Variations in Patients With Out-of-hospital Cardiac Arrest: A Nation-Wide Study. Crit Pathw Cardiol 2021; 20:25-30. [PMID: 32910086 DOI: 10.1097/hpc.0000000000000240]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 06/11/2023]
Abstract
The overall incidence of Out-of-hospital Cardiac Arrest (OHCA) is decreasing worldwide due to emergency responses, but there are gender and racial differences in the incidence of OHCA, which remain under investigation. Our aim was to identify the incidence, gender, and racial disparities in patients admitted with OHCA. The National Inpatient Sample Database is one of the largest all-payer inpatient database. It was queried to identify patients 18 years or older who were hospitalized with the principal diagnosis of OHCA. There was a total of 85,988 patients who were discharged with a diagnosis classified as OHCA using the ICD-9 code for a period of 2 years. The mean age of the patients who had presented to the hospital with OHCA was 64.3 (±18.5 years). Overall, a greater number of males suffered from OHCA were compared with female population of (48,635 vs 37,366; P < 0.0001). The incidence of OHCA was higher among Caucasians as compared with African Americans (54,812, 63.8% vs 13,787, 16%; P < 0.0001). In-hospital deaths after OHCA were 43,024 (50%). But African Americans had higher mortality than Caucasians after hospitalization for OHCA (adjusted odds ratio, 1.23; 95% confidence interval, 1.18-1.26; P < 0.01). We observed significant differences in gender and racial factors in the patients who were admitted to the hospital with a diagnosis of OHCA based on an analysis of the national inpatient database.

Kim JG, Lee J, Choi HY, Kim W, Kim J, Moon S, Shin H, Ahn C, Cho Y, Shin DG, Lee Y. Outcome analysis of traumatic out-of-hospital cardiac arrest patients according to the mechanism of injury: A nationwide observation study. Medicine (Baltimore) 2020; 99:e23095. [PMID: 33157983 PMCID: PMC7647606 DOI: 10.1097/md.0000000000023095] [Citation(s) in RCA: 6]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/25/2022] Open
Abstract
The variation in the outcome of traumatic out-of-hospital cardiac arrest (TOHCA) patients according to the mechanism of injury has been relatively unexplored. Therefore, this study aimed to determine whether the mechanism of injury is associated with survival to hospital discharge and good neurological outcome at hospital discharge in TOHCA.The study population comprised cases of TOHCA drawn from the national Out-of-hospital cardiac arrest registry (2012-2016). Traumatic causes were categorized into 6 groups: traffic accident, fall, collision, stab injury, and gunshot injury. Data were retrospectively extracted from emergency medical service and Korean Centers for Disease Control and Prevention records. Multivariate logistic regression analysis was used to identify factors associated with survival to discharge and good neurological outcome.The final analysis included a total of 8546 eligible TOHCA patients (traffic accident 5300, fall 2419, collision 572, stab injury 247, and gunshot injury 8). The overall survival rate was 18.4% (traffic accident 18.0%, fall 16.4%, collision 32.0%, stab injury 14.2%, and gunshot injury 12.5%). Good neurological outcome was achieved in 0.8% of all patients (traffic accident 0.8%, fall 0.8%, collision 1.2%, stab injury 0.8%, and gunshot injury 0.0%). In the multivariate analysis, injury mechanisms showed no significant difference in neurological outcomes, and only collision had a significant odds ratio for survival to discharge (odds ratio: 2.440; 95% confidence interval: 1.795-3.317) compared to the traffic accident group.In this study, the mechanism of injury was not associated with neurological outcome in TOHCA patients. Collision might be the only mechanism of injury to result in better survival to discharge than traffic accident.

Lei H, Hu J, Liu L, Xu D. Sex differences in survival after out-of-hospital cardiac arrest: a meta-analysis. Crit Care 2020; 24:613. [PMID: 33076963 PMCID: PMC7570116 DOI: 10.1186/s13054-020-03331-5] [Citation(s) in RCA: 36] [Impact Index Per Article: 9.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/21/2020] [Accepted: 10/06/2020] [Indexed: 11/25/2022] Open
Abstract
BACKGROUND Out-of-hospital cardiac arrest (OHCA) is a leading cause of sudden cardiac death worldwide. Researchers have found significant pathophysiological differences between females and males and clinically significant sex differences related to medical services. However, conflicting results exist and there is no uniform agreement regarding sex differences in survival and prognosis after OHCA. Therefore, we investigated the relationship between the prognosis of OHCA and sex factors. METHODS We comprehensively searched the PubMed, Embase, and Cochrane databases and obtained a total of 1042 articles, from which 33 studies were selected for inclusion. The pooled odds ratios (ORs) and 95% confidence intervals (CIs) were estimated using a random-effects model. RESULTS The meta-analysis included 1,268,664 patients. Compared with males, females were older (69.7 years vs. 65.4 years, p < 0.05) and more frequently suffered OHCA without witnesses (58.39% vs 62.70%, p < 0.05). Females were less likely to receive in-hospital interventions than males. There was no significant difference between females and males in the survival from OHCA to hospital admission (OR 0.99, 95% CI 0.89-1.1). However, females had lower chances for survival from hospital admission to discharge (OR 0.59, 95% CI 0.48-0.73), overall survival to hospital discharge (OR 0.73, 95% CI 0.62-0.86), and favorable neurological outcomes (OR 0.62, 95% CI 0.47-0.83) compared with males. CONCLUSIONS Our results indicate that the overall discharge survival rate of females is lower than that of males, and females face a poor prognosis of the nervous system. This is likely related to the pathophysiological characteristics of females, more conservative treatment measures compared with males, and different post-resuscitation care. However, these findings should be interpreted with caution due to the presence of several confounding factors.

Jun GS, Kim JG, Choi HY, Kang GH, Kim W, Jang YS, Kim HT. Prognostic factors related with outcomes in traumatic out-of-hospital cardiac arrest patients without prehospital return of spontaneous circulation: a nationwide observational study. Clin Exp Emerg Med 2020; 7:14-20. [PMID: 32252129 PMCID: PMC7141977 DOI: 10.15441/ceem.19.057]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/03/2019] [Accepted: 08/18/2019] [Indexed: 11/23/2022] Open
Abstract
OBJECTIVE To evaluate the prognostic factors associated with the sustained return of spontaneous circulation (ROSC) and survival to hospital discharge in traumatic out-of-hospital cardiac arrest (TOHCA) patients without prehospital ROSC. METHODS We analyzed Korean nationwide data from the Out-of-Hospital Cardiac Arrest Surveillance, and included adult TOHCA patients without prehospital ROSC from January 2012 to December 2016. The primary outcome was sustained ROSC (>20 minutes). The secondary outcome was survival to discharge. Multivariate analysis was performed to investigate factors associated with the outcomes of TOHCA patients. RESULTS Among 142,905 cases of OHCA, 8,326 TOHCA patients were investigated. In multivariate analysis, male sex (odds ratio [OR], 1.326; 95% confidence interval [CI], 1.103-1.594; P=0.003), and an initial shockable rhythm (OR, 1.956; 95% CI, 1.113-3.439; P=0.020) were significantly associated with sustained ROSC. Compared with traffic crash, collision (OR, 1.448; 95% CI, 1.086-1.930; P=0.012) was associated with sustained ROSC. Fall (OR, 0.723; 95% CI, 0.589- 0.888; P=0.002) was inversely associated with sustained ROSC. Male sex (OR, 1.457; 95% CI, 1.026-2.069; P=0.035) and an initial shockable rhythm (OR, 4.724; 95% CI, 2.451-9.106; P<0.001) were significantly associated with survival to discharge. Metropolitan city (OR, 0.728; 95% CI, 0.541-0.980; P=0.037) was inversely associated with survival to discharge. Compared with traffic crash, collision (OR, 1.745; 95% CI, 1.125-2.708; P=0.013) was associated with survival to discharge. CONCLUSION Male sex, an initial shockable rhythm, and collision could be favorable factors for sustained ROSC, whereas fall could be an unfavorable factor. Male sex, non-metropolitan city, an initial shockable rhythm, and collision could be favorable factors in survival to discharge.

Lin Y, Tsai SH, Yang CS, Wu CH, Huang CH, Lin FH, Ku CH, Chung CH, Chien WC, Lai CY, Chu CM. Improved survival of hospitalized patients with cardiac arrest due to coronary heart disease after implementation of post-cardiac arrest care: A population-based study. Medicine (Baltimore) 2018; 97:e12382. [PMID: 30213003 PMCID: PMC6155939 DOI: 10.1097/md.0000000000012382]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/30/2022] Open
Abstract
Post-cardiac arrest care was implemented in 2010 and has been shown to improve the survival of patients with coronary heart disease (CHD). However, the findings varied for different survival conditions.We conducted a retrospective longitudinal study of records from 2007 to 2013 in the National Health Insurance Research Database. We evaluated the differences in short-term (2-day and 7-day) and long-term (30-day and survival to discharge) survival after the implementation of post-cardiac arrest care and among age subgroups. We reviewed inpatient datasets in accordance with the International Classification of Disease Clinical Modification, 9th revision codes (ICD-9-CM). Eligible participants were identified as those with simultaneous diagnoses of cardiac arrest (ICD-9-CM codes: 427.41 or 427.5) and CHD (ICD-9-CM codes: 410-414). Multiple logistic regression was applied to establish the relationship between calendar year and survival outcomes.The odds of 2-day survival from 2011 to 2013 were higher than those from 2007 to 2010 (adjusted odds ratio [aOR]: 1.15; 95% confidence interval [CI]: 1.03-1.29). Similarly, the odds of 7-day survival from 2011 to 2013 were higher than those from 2007 to 2010 (aOR: 1.11; 95% CI: 1.01-1.22). Improvements in the odds of 2-day and 7-day survival were discovered only in patients <65 years old. Our data reinforce that short-term survival improved after implementation of post-cardiac arrest care. However, older age seemed to nullify the influence of post-cardiac arrest care on survival.

Lai CY, Tsai SH, Lin FH, Chu H, Ku CH, Wu CH, Chung CH, Chien WC, Tsai CT, Hsu HM, Chu CM. Survival rate variation among different types of hospitalized traumatic cardiac arrest: A retrospective and nationwide study. Medicine (Baltimore) 2018; 97:e11480. [PMID: 29995809 PMCID: PMC6076037 DOI: 10.1097/md.0000000000011480]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 11/26/2022] Open
Abstract
Studies regarding the prognostic factors for survival conditions and the proportions of survival to discharge among different types of hospitalized traumatic cardiac arrest (TCA) during the period of postresuscitation are limited.This nationwide study was designed to determine certain parameters and clarify the effect of various injuries on the survival of hospitalized TCA patients to discharge.Data were retrieved from the National Health Insurance Research Database (NHIRD) from 2007 to 2013 in Taiwan. We reviewed patients with a diagnosis of TCA using International Classification of Disease Clinical Modification, 9th revision codes (ICD-9-CM codes). Patients identified for analysis were simultaneously coded in traumatic etiology (ICD-9-CM codes: 800-999) and cardiac arrest (ICD-9-CM codes: 427.41 or 427.5). The determinants and effects of different types of injury on survival were evaluated by SPSS 22.0 (IBM, Armonk, NY).A total of 3481 cases of hospitalized TCA were selected from the NHIRD. The overall rate of survival to discharge was 22.1%. The results indicated a decreased adjusted odds ratio (aOR) of survival to discharge with higher numbers of organ failure (aOR: 0.82; 95% confidence interval [CI]: 0.73-0.92). Patients with ventricular fibrillation had a better discharge rate (aOR: 4.33; 95% CI: 3.29-5.70). Two parameters, transfer to another hospital and the number of intensive care unit beds, were positively correlated with survival. Compared with traffic accidents, different injuries associated with survival to discharge were identified; the aOR (95% CI) was 1.89 (1.12-3.19) for poisoning, 1.63 (1.13-2.36) for falls, and 2.00 (1.36-2.92) for drowning/suffocation.This study has shown that hospitalized TCA patients with multiple organ failure may be less likely to be discharged from the hospital. The presence of ventricular fibrillation rhythm on admission increased the odds of survival to discharge. In the phase of postcardiac arrest care, the number of intensive care unit beds and transfer to another hospital were positively correlated with survival. Those events attributed to traffic accidents have a much worse influence on the main outcome.

Dicker B, Conaglen K, Howie G. Gender and survival from out-of-hospital cardiac arrest: a New Zealand registry study. Emerg Med J 2018; 35:367-371. [DOI: 10.1136/emermed-2017-207176] [Citation(s) in RCA: 18]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/08/2017] [Revised: 03/07/2018] [Accepted: 03/21/2018] [Indexed: 11/03/2022]
Abstract
ObjectiveTo determine the relationships between survival from all-cause out-of-hospital cardiac arrest (OHCA) and gender in New Zealand.MethodsA retrospective observational study was conducted using data compliant with the Utstein guidelines from the St John New Zealand OHCA Registry for adult patients who were treated for an OHCA between 1 October 2013 and 30 September 2015. Univariate logistic regression was used to investigate factors associated with return of spontaneous circulation sustained to handover at hospital and survival to 30 days. Multivariate logistic regression models were used to investigate outcome differences in survival according to gender at 30 days postevent.ResultsWomen survived to hospital handover in 29% of cases, which was not significantly different from men (31%). When adjusted for age, location, aetiology, initial rhythm and witnessed status, there was no significant difference in 30-day survival between men (16%) and women (13%) (adjusted OR 1.22, 95% CI (0.96 to 1.55), p=0.11).ConclusionNo statistical differences were found in 30-day survival between genders when adjustments for unfavourable Utstein variables were accounted for.

Lai CY, Lin FH, Chu H, Ku CH, Tsai SH, Chung CH, Chien WC, Wu CH, Chu CM, Chang CW. Survival factors of hospitalized out-of-hospital cardiac arrest patients in Taiwan: A retrospective study. PLoS One 2018; 13:e0191954. [PMID: 29420551 PMCID: PMC5805233 DOI: 10.1371/journal.pone.0191954] [Citation(s) in RCA: 28] [Impact Index Per Article: 4.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/01/2017] [Accepted: 01/15/2018] [Indexed: 11/18/2022] Open
Abstract
The chain of survival has been shown to improve the chances of survival for victims of cardiac arrest. Post-cardiac arrest care has been demonstrated to significantly impact the survival of out-of-hospital cardiac arrest (OHCA). How post-cardiac arrest care influences the survival of OHCA patients has been a main concern in recent years. The objective of this study was to assess the survival outcome of hospitalized OHCA patients and determine the factors associated with improved survival in terms of survival to discharge. We conducted a retrospective observational study by analyzing records from the National Health Insurance Research Database of Taiwan from 2007 to 2013. We collected cases with an International Classification of Disease Clinical Modification, 9threvision primary diagnosis codes of 427.41 (ventricular fibrillation, VF) or 427.5 (cardiac arrest) and excluded patients less than 18 years old, as well as cases with an unknown outcome or a combination of traumatic comorbidities. We then calculated the proportion of survival to discharge among hospitalized OHCA patients. Factors associated with the dependent variable were examined by logistic regression. Statistical analysis was conducted using SPSS 22 (IBM, Armonk, NY). Of the 11,000 cases, 2,499 patients (22.7%) survived to hospital discharge. The mean age of subjects who survived to hospital discharge and those who did not was 66.7±16.7 and 71.7±15.2 years, respectively. After adjusting for covariates, neurological failure, cardiac comorbidities, hospital level, intensive care unit beds, transfer to another hospital, and length of hospital stay were independent predictors of improved survival. Cardiac rhythm on admission was a strong factor associated with survival to discharge (VF vs. non-VF: adjusted odds ratio: 3.51; 95% confidence interval: 3.06–4.01). In conclusion, cardiac comorbidities, hospital volume, cardiac rhythm on admission, transfer to another hospital and length of hospital stay had a significant positive association with survival to discharge in hospitalized OHCA patients in Taiwan.

Oh SH, Park KN, Lim J, Choi SP, Oh JS, Cho IS, Lee BK, Kim YH, Kim YM, Kim HJ, Youn CS, Kim SH. The impact of sex and age on neurological outcomes in out-of-hospital cardiac arrest patients with targeted temperature management. CRITICAL CARE : THE OFFICIAL JOURNAL OF THE CRITICAL CARE FORUM 2017; 21:272. [PMID: 29096675 PMCID: PMC5667499 DOI: 10.1186/s13054-017-1860-5] [Citation(s) in RCA: 22] [Impact Index Per Article: 3.1]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 05/01/2017] [Accepted: 10/10/2017] [Indexed: 12/21/2022]
Abstract
Background There are conflicting data regarding sex-based differences in the outcomes of out-of-hospital cardiac arrest (OHCA) patients, and whether the specific sex advantage is age-specific remains unclear. We assessed the impact of the interactions between sex and age on the neurological outcomes of OHCA patients receiving targeted temperature management (TTM). Methods Data collected from 2007 to 2012 for a multicenter, registry-based study of the Korean Hypothermia Network were analyzed. We used a multivariate logistic regression model with an interaction term (age × sex) as the final model for the outcomes. To evaluate the association between sex and outcome in specific age groups, all patients were divided into specific age subgroups, and the adjusted ORs and 95% CIs of good neurological outcomes for males were calculated for each age group. Finally, the ORs of a good neurological outcome for the specific age groups compared with the 50- to 59-year-old group were calculated for both sexes. Results In the interaction analysis, age was a negative prognostic factor (OR, 0.95 [95% CI, 0.93-0.98]), whereas sex was not associated with neurological outcomes (OR, 3.74 [95% CI, 0.85–16.35]), and reproductive age in females (age, < 50 years) was also not associated with good neurological outcomes. After the patients were divided into five age groups, sex was not an independent predictor of neurological outcomes across all age groups. Patients of both sexes aged < 40 years had significantly better outcomes than patients in the 50- to 59-year-old group (males, OR, 4.03 [95% CI, 1.86–8.73]; females, OR, 10.34 [95% CI, 1.99–53.85]). Males aged ≥ 70 years had significantly poorer neurological outcomes than those in the 50- to 59-year-old group (OR, 0.15 [95% CI, 0.07–0.32]), but this outcome was not observed for females (OR, 0.78 [95% CI, 0.20–3.14]). Conclusions Sex did not influence the neurological outcomes of TTM-treated OHCA patients. In contrast to the outcomes in males, the neurological outcomes of females worsened from 18 to 59 years of age and then remained constant.

Lee BK, Lee SJ, Park CH, Jeung KW, Jung YH, Lee DH, Lee SM, Kim HC, Min YI. Relationship between age and outcomes of comatose cardiac arrest survivors in a setting without withdrawal of life support. Resuscitation 2017; 115:75-81. [PMID: 28392372 DOI: 10.1016/j.resuscitation.2017.04.009] [Citation(s) in RCA: 10] [Impact Index Per Article: 1.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/05/2017] [Revised: 03/26/2017] [Accepted: 04/04/2017] [Indexed: 10/19/2022]
Abstract
AIM OF THE STUDY Previous studies on the relationship between age and outcomes after cardiac arrest were performed in settings where the majority of patients died after the withdrawal of life support (WLS). We examined the association between age and outcomes of comatose cardiac arrest survivors in a setting where WLS was not performed. METHODS This single-centre retrospective observational study included adult comatose cardiac arrest survivors treated with targeted temperature management. In Korea, WLS is not permitted unless the patient is pronounced brain-dead. The primary outcome was poor neurologic outcome at hospital discharge, defined as Cerebral Performance Categories scores of 3-5. The secondary outcomes were in-hospital and six-month mortalities. RESULTS A total of 534 patients were analysed. In multivariate analysis, age was not associated with in-hospital mortality (odds ratio [OR], 1.01; 95% confidence interval [CI], 0.99-1.02), but it was independently associated with neurologic outcome at hospital discharge (OR, 1.03; 95% CI, 1.02-1.05) and six-month mortality (OR, 1.05; 95% CI, 1.03-1.07). When age was categorised into 10-year intervals, age groups less than 61-70 years had significantly lower OR for poor neurologic outcome compared with the reference group (61-70 years), while the OR for poor neurologic outcome in age groups greater than 70 years did not differ from that in the reference group. CONCLUSION In a setting where WLS is not performed, we found that age was not associated with in-hospital mortality but was independently associated with neurologic outcome at hospital discharge and six-month mortality.

Arrich J, Holzer M, Havel C, Müllner M, Herkner H. Hypothermia for neuroprotection in adults after cardiopulmonary resuscitation. Cochrane Database Syst Rev 2016; 2:CD004128. [PMID: 26878327 PMCID: PMC6516972 DOI: 10.1002/14651858.cd004128.pub4] [Citation(s) in RCA: 70] [Impact Index Per Article: 8.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
BACKGROUND Good neurological outcome after cardiac arrest is difficult to achieve. Interventions during the resuscitation phase and treatment within the first hours after the event are critical. Experimental evidence suggests that therapeutic hypothermia is beneficial, and several clinical studies on this topic have been published. This review was originally published in 2009; updated versions were published in 2012 and 2016. OBJECTIVES We aimed to perform a systematic review and meta-analysis to assess the influence of therapeutic hypothermia after cardiac arrest on neurological outcome, survival and adverse events. SEARCH METHODS We searched the following databases: the Cochrane Central Register of Controlled Trials (CENTRAL; 2014, Issue 10); MEDLINE (1971 to May 2015); EMBASE (1987 to May 2015); the Cumulative Index to Nursing and Allied Health Literature (CINAHL) (1988 to May 2015); and BIOSIS (1989 to May 2015). We contacted experts in the field to ask for information on ongoing, unpublished or published trials on this topic.The original search was performed in January 2007. SELECTION CRITERIA We included all randomized controlled trials (RCTs) conducted to assess the effectiveness of therapeutic hypothermia in participants after cardiac arrest, without language restrictions. We restricted studies to adult populations cooled by any cooling method, applied within six hours of cardiac arrest. DATA COLLECTION AND ANALYSIS We entered validity measures, interventions, outcomes and additional baseline variables into a database. Meta-analysis was performed only for a subset of comparable studies with negligible heterogeneity. We assessed the quality of the evidence by using standard methodological procedures as expected by Cochrane and incorporated the GRADE (Grades of Recommendation, Assessment, Development and Evaluation) approach. MAIN RESULTS We found six RCTs (1412 participants overall) conducted to evaluate the effects of therapeutic hypothermia - five on neurological outcome and survival, one on only neurological outcome. The quality of the included studies was generally moderate, and risk of bias was low in three out of six studies. When we compared conventional cooling methods versus no cooling (four trials; 437 participants), we found that participants in the conventional cooling group were more likely to reach a favourable neurological outcome (risk ratio (RR) 1.94, 95% confidence interval (CI) 1.18 to 3.21). The quality of the evidence was moderate.Across all studies that used conventional cooling methods rather than no cooling (three studies; 383 participants), we found a 30% survival benefit (RR 1.32, 95% CI 1.10 to 1.65). The quality of the evidence was moderate.Across all studies, the incidence of pneumonia (RR 1.15, 95% CI 1.02 to 1.30; two trials; 1205 participants) and hypokalaemia (RR 1.38, 95% CI 1.03 to 1.84; two trials; 975 participants) was slightly increased among participants receiving therapeutic hypothermia, and we observed no significant differences in reported adverse events between hypothermia and control groups. Overall the quality of the evidence was moderate (pneumonia) to low (hypokalaemia). AUTHORS' CONCLUSIONS Evidence of moderate quality suggests that conventional cooling methods provided to induce mild therapeutic hypothermia improve neurological outcome after cardiac arrest, specifically with better outcomes than occur with no temperature management. We obtained available evidence from studies in which the target temperature was 34°C or lower. This is consistent with current best medical practice as recommended by international resuscitation guidelines for hypothermia/targeted temperature management among survivors of cardiac arrest. We found insufficient evidence to show the effects of therapeutic hypothermia on participants with in-hospital cardiac arrest, asystole or non-cardiac causes of arrest.

Morrison LJ, Schmicker RH, Weisfeldt ML, Bigham BL, Berg RA, Topjian AA, Abramson BL, Atkins DL, Egan D, Sopko G, Rac VE. Effect of gender on outcome of out of hospital cardiac arrest in the Resuscitation Outcomes Consortium. Resuscitation 2015; 100:76-81. [PMID: 26705971 DOI: 10.1016/j.resuscitation.2015.12.002] [Citation(s) in RCA: 75] [Impact Index Per Article: 8.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/07/2015] [Revised: 12/02/2015] [Accepted: 12/08/2015] [Indexed: 01/16/2023]
Abstract
INTRODUCTION This study examined the relationship between gender and outcomes of non-traumatic out-of-hospital cardiac arrest (OHCA). METHODS All eligible, consecutive, non-traumatic Emergency Medical Services (EMS) treated OHCA patients in the Resuscitation Outcomes Consortium between December 2005 and May 2007. Patient age was analyzed as a continuous variable and stratified in two age cohorts: 15-45 and >55 years of age (yoa). Unadjusted and adjusted (based on Utstein characteristics) chi square tests and logistic regression models were employed to examine the relationship between gender, age, and survival outcomes. RESULTS This study enrolled 14,690 patients: of which 36.4% were women with a mean age of 68.3 and 63.6% of them men with a mean age of 64.2. Women survived to hospital discharge less often than men (6.4% vs. 9.1%, p<0.001); the unadjusted OR was 0.69, 95%CI: 0.60, 0.77 whereas when adjusted for all Utstein predictors the difference was not significant (OR: 1.16, 95%CI: 0.98, 1.36, p=0.07). The adjusted survival rate for younger women (15-45 yoa) was 11.1% vs. 9.8% for younger men (OR: 1.66, 95%CI: 1.04, 2.64, p=0.03) but no difference in discharge rates was observed in the >55 cohort (OR: 0.94, 95%CI: 0.78, 1.15, p=0.57). CONCLUSIONS Women who suffer OHCAs have lower rates of survival and have unfavourable Utstein predictors. When survival is adjusted for these predictors survival is similar between men and women except in younger women suggesting that age modifies the association of gender and survival from OHCA; a result that supports a protective hormonal effect among premenopausal women.

Safdar B, Stolz U, Stiell IG, Cone DC, Bobrow BJ, deBoehr M, Dreyer J, Maloney J, Spaite DW. Differential survival for men and women from out-of-hospital cardiac arrest varies by age: results from the OPALS study. Acad Emerg Med 2014; 21:1503-11. [PMID: 25491713 DOI: 10.1111/acem.12540] [Citation(s) in RCA: 76] [Impact Index Per Article: 7.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/11/2014] [Revised: 06/07/2014] [Accepted: 06/10/2014] [Indexed: 11/29/2022]
Abstract
BACKGROUND The effect of sex on survival in out-of-hospital cardiac arrest (OHCA) is controversial. Some studies report more favorable outcomes in women, while others suggest the opposite, citing disparities in care. Whether sex predicts differential age-specific survival is still uncertain. OBJECTIVES The objective was to study the sex-associated variation in survival to hospital discharge in OHCA patients as well as the relationship between age and sex for predicting survival. METHODS The Ontario Prehospital Advanced Life Support (OPALS) registry, collected in a large study of rapid defibrillation and advanced life support programs, is Utstein-compliant and has data on OHCA patients (1994 to 2002) from 20 communities in Ontario, Canada. All adult OHCAs not witnessed by emergency medical services (EMS) and treated during one of the three main OPALS phases were included. Clinically significant variables were chosen a priori (age, sex, witnessed arrest, initial cardiopulmonary resuscitation [CPR], shockable rhythm, EMS response interval, and OPALS study phase) and entered into a multivariable logistic regression model with survival to hospital discharge as the outcome, with sex and age as the primary risk factors. Fractional polynomials were used to explore the relationship between age and survival by sex. RESULTS A total of 11,479 (out of 20,695) OPALS cases met inclusion criteria and 10,862 (94.6%) had complete data for regression analysis. As a group, women were older than men (median age = 74 years vs. 69 years, p < 0.01), had fewer witnessed arrests (43% vs. 49%; p < 0.01), had fewer initial ventricular fibrillation/ventricular tachycardia rhythms (24% vs. 42%; p < 0.01), had a lower rate of bystander CPR (12% vs. 17%; p < 0.01), and had lower survival (1.7% vs. 3.2%; p < 0.01). Survival to hospital admission and return of spontaneous circulation did not differ between women and men (p > 0.05). The relationship between age, sex, and survival to hospital discharge could not be analyzed in a single regression model, as age did not have a linear relationship with survival for men, but did for women. Thus, age was kept as a continuous variable for women but was transformed for men using fractional polynomials [ln(age) + age(3) ]. In sex-stratified regression models, the adjusted probability of survival for women decreased as age increased (adjusted odds ratio = 0.88, 95% confidence interval = 0.81 to 0.96, per 5-year increase in age) while for men, the probability of survival initially increased with age until age 65 years and then decreased with increasing age. Women had a higher probability of survival until age 47 years, after which men maintained a higher probability of survival. CONCLUSIONS Overall OHCA survival for women was lower than for men in the OPALS study. Factors related to the sex differences in survival (rates of bystander CPR and shockable rhythms) may be modifiable. The probability of survival differed across age for men and women in a nonlinear fashion. This differential influence of age on survival for men and women should be considered in future studies evaluating survival by sex in OHCA population.

Niemann JT, Rosborough JP, Youngquist S, Shah AP, Lewis RJ, Phan QT, Filler SG. Cardiac function and the proinflammatory cytokine response after recovery from cardiac arrest in swine. J Interferon Cytokine Res 2010; 29:749-58. [PMID: 19642909 DOI: 10.1089/jir.2009.0035] [Citation(s) in RCA: 35]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022] Open
Abstract
Increased levels of cytokines have been reported after resuscitation from cardiac arrest. We hypothesized that proinflammatory cytokines, released in response to ischemia/reperfusion, increase following resuscitation and play a role in post-cardiac arrest myocardial dysfunction. Ventricular fibrillation (VF) was induced by coronary occlusion in 20 swine. After 7 min of VF, resuscitation was performed as per guidelines. Plasma levels of tumor necrosis factor (TNF)-alpha, interleukin (IL)-1beta, and IL-6 were measured 15 min after the start of resuscitation in all animals and at intervals of 6 h in resuscitated animals. Intravascular pressures and cardiac output (CO) were also recorded. TNF-alpha abruptly increased after resuscitation, peaking at 15 min following return of spontaneous circulation, and declined to baseline levels after 3 h. IL-1beta increased more slowly, reaching a maximum 2 h after reperfusion. IL-6 concentrations were not significantly different from control values at any time point. Males demonstrated greater elevations of TNF-alpha and IL-1beta than females. Stroke work was significantly depressed at all time points with a nadir at 15-30 min after reperfusion, corresponding to the peak TNF-alpha values. The anti-TNF-alpha antibody infliximab attenuated the decrease in myocardial function observed 30 min after reperfusion. TNF-alpha increases during recovery from cardiac arrest are associated with depression of left ventricle (LV) function. The effect of TNF-alpha can be attenuated by anti-TNF-alpha antibodies.

Topjian AA, Localio AR, Berg RA, Alessandrini EA, Meaney PA, Pepe PE, Larkin GL, Peberdy MA, Becker LB, Nadkarni VM. Women of child-bearing age have better inhospital cardiac arrest survival outcomes than do equal-aged men. Crit Care Med 2010; 38:1254-60. [PMID: 20228684 DOI: 10.1097/ccm.0b013e3181d8ca43] [Citation(s) in RCA: 59] [Impact Index Per Article: 4.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/18/2023]
Abstract
OBJECTIVES Estrogen and progesterone improve neurologic outcomes in experimental models of cardiac arrest and stroke. Our objective was to determine whether women of child-bearing age are more likely than men to survive to hospital discharge after in-hospital cardiac arrest. DESIGN Prospective, observational study. SETTING Five hundred nineteen hospitals in the National Registry of Cardiopulmonary Resuscitation database. PATIENTS Patients included 95,852 men and women 15-44 yrs and 56 yrs or older with pulseless cardiac arrests from January 1, 2000 through July 31, 2008. MEASUREMENTS AND MAIN RESULTS Patients were stratified a priori by gender and age groups (15-44 yrs and > or =56 yrs). Fixed-effects regression conditioning on hospital was used to examine the relationship between age, gender, and survival outcomes. The unadjusted survival to discharge rate for younger women of child-bearing age (15-44 yrs) was 19% (940/4887) vs. 17% (1203/7025) for younger men (p = .013). The adjusted hospital discharge difference between these younger women and men was 2.8% (95% confidence interval, 1.0% to 4.6%; p = .002), and these younger women also had a 2.6% (95% confidence interval, 0.9% to 4.3%; p = .002) absolute increase in favorable neurologic outcome. For older women compared with men (> or =56 yrs), there were no demonstrable differences in discharge rates (18% vs. 18%; adjusted difference, -0.1%; 95% confidence interval, -0.9% to 0.6%; p = .68) or favorable neurologic outcome (14% vs. 14%; adjusted difference, -0.1%; 95% confidence interval, -0.7% to 0.5%; p = .74). CONCLUSIONS Women of child-bearing age were more likely than comparably aged men to survive to hospital discharge after in-hospital cardiac arrest, even after controlling for etiology of arrest and other important variables.

Sodeck GH, Domanovits H, Sterz F, Schillinger M, Losert H, Havel C, Kliegel A, Vlcek M, Frossard M, Laggner AN. Can brain natriuretic peptide predict outcome after cardiac arrest? An observational study. Resuscitation 2007; 74:439-45. [PMID: 17451863 DOI: 10.1016/j.resuscitation.2007.02.001] [Citation(s) in RCA: 26]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/01/2006] [Revised: 02/01/2007] [Accepted: 02/04/2007] [Indexed: 10/23/2022]
Abstract
BACKGROUND No accurate, independent biomarker has been identified that could reliably predict neurological outcome early after cardiac arrest. We speculated that brain natriuretic peptide (BNP) measured at hospital admission may predict patient outcome. METHODS BNP-levels were measured in 155 comatose cardiac arrest survivors (108 male, 58 years [IQR 49-68]) (median time to ROSC 11min; IQR 20-30) during a 6-year study period. Cardiovascular co-morbidities and resuscitation history were assessed according to the Utstein-style and patients were followed for 6-month neurological outcome measured by cerebral performance category (CPC) and survival. RESULTS Seventy patients (45%) suffered from unfavourable neurological outcome and 79 deaths (51%) occurred during the first 6 months. BNP was significantly associated with an adverse neurological outcome and mortality, independent of the prearrest health condition and cardiac arrest characteristics (median 60 pg/ml; IQR 10-230). Adjusted odds ratios for poor neurological outcome at 6 months were 1.14 (95% CI 0.51-2.53), 1.76 (95% CI 0.80-3.88) and 2.25 (95% CI 1.05-4.81), for increasing quartiles of BNP as compared to the lowest quartile. Adjusted odds ratios for mortality until 6 months were 1.09 (95% CI 0.35-3.40), 2.81 (0.80-9.90) and 4.7 (1.27-17.35) compared to the lowest quartile, respectively. CONCLUSION Brain natriuretic peptide levels on admission predict neurological outcome at 6 months and survival after cardiac arrest.
